Real estate investors often aim to achieve positive leverage, which occurs when the return on an investment property exceeds the cost of borrowing funds to finance that investment. This concept is critical in real estate investment because it allows investors to amplify their returns by using borrowed money. Positive leverage enables investors to control a larger asset base than they could with their own funds alone, enhancing their potential for profit.

When investors utilize positive leverage effectively, they can increase their cash flow and overall returns, even if property values fluctuate or rental income varies. This strategy is a key component of building wealth in the real estate sector, making positive leverage a common goal among investors.

While high equity, low debt, and minimum expenses are also important considerations in real estate investing, they do not encapsulate the strategic advantage that comes from leveraging other people's money to enhance investment returns.
